Transaction e67076e90e60fbbdb50ce4cdadcd2285bb2517e2c84bca409bd98fcb51674b58
1 Input
2 Outputs
- e67076e90e60fbbdb50ce4cdadcd2285bb2517e2c84bca409bd98fcb51674b58:0
- e67076e90e60fbbdb50ce4cdadcd2285bb2517e2c84bca409bd98fcb51674b58:1
value 2734173
address 1KWyLKe13a6jnMc42xJbah1TS4uYsGvKKs
value 627499330
address 17Zkds9KEVmcXwG9QibK3KeZ6LCgfUuDDe